Radon is a colorless, odorless gas that naturally occurs in soil and can enter homes. Long-term exposure to radon is a leading cause of lung cancer among non-smokers. How Radon Enters Homes

Radon moves from soil into homes through foundation cracks, gaps around pipes, and basement floors. Even well-sealed homes can accumulate radon over time. The Radon Testing Process

During a radon testing Punta Gorda service, inspectors place testing devices in the lowest livable area. Devices monitor radon levels over 48 hours or longer depending on the method. The devices are then analyzed to determine average radon concentrations. The process is non-invasive and does not disrupt daily life. The results indicate whether mitigation is necessary.

Understanding Radon Levels

Radon levels are measured in picocuries per liter (pCi/L). The EPA recommends action if levels reach 4.0 pCi/L or higher. Even lower levels can pose some risk over time. Radon Mitigation Solutions

If testing reveals high radon levels, mitigation systems can reduce exposure. These systems often use ventilation to safely expel radon from the building. FAQ Section

Q1: How long does radon testing take?
Most tests last 48 hours, though some long-term tests can extend up to 90 days.

Q2: Is radon dangerous?
Yes, prolonged exposure to high radon levels increases the risk of lung cancer.
